Well, I got my V11R yesterday, but it is going back to BJ for an RMA. I noticed right away when opening that it was a little scratched up, and the control ring had a LARGE gap, and could shift in it's groove, causing it to lose/gain dampening depending on where it sat; it almost looks like it was halfway screwed apart. I tried to screw it tighter with my hands, but no go. I also noticed that the titanium switch was installed, which, from what I hear, is opposite of how they are supposed to arrive now. Did I just get a bad light, or is this a possible return/resell from BJ? I've never had an issue with them in the past?![]()
Did it include the rubber switch cover as well? If so, it might be from the old batch that originally came without the rubber cover and they just added one to the box when they got them, or it could be a return that someone else switched in the Ti cover. Are the scratches on the ring around the switch? If it doesn't include the rubber cover, you definitely got one from the old batch.

I've got a V11R inbound and want to get some R123's to get the 500 lumen output. Are the AW brand models the best to get? Is there a forum sponsor who is the best source?
AWs are generally regarded as the best in most sizes (some other companies offer other popular choices, especially with 18650s). AW actually has a sales thread over in the dealers corner, which is where I got my 14500s. I had no issues ordering from them. You can also get them on lighthound.com, which is another popular source.![]()
